如何使用ssh工具登陆服务器
-
使用SSH工具登录服务器是一种安全的远程访问方式。下面是使用SSH工具登录服务器的步骤:
-
安装SSH工具:首先,需要在自己的电脑上安装SSH工具。常见的SSH工具包括OpenSSH、PuTTY等。根据操作系统的不同,选择相应的SSH工具进行下载和安装。
-
获取服务器IP地址:在登录服务器之前,需要获取服务器的IP地址。服务器管理员通常会提供这个信息,或者可以在服务器管理控制台中查找到。
-
打开SSH工具:安装完成后,打开SSH工具。对于OpenSSH来说,在命令行中输入"ssh"即可打开SSH工具。对于PuTTY,则是双击PuTTY图标打开。
-
输入服务器信息:在SSH工具中输入服务器的IP地址。如果服务器使用非默认端口进行SSH连接,还需要输入端口号。然后点击"连接"按钮。
-
输入登录凭据:连接成功后,会提示输入登录凭据。输入登录用户名和密码,然后点击"确认"。
-
登录服务器:输入正确的用户名和密码后,即可成功登录服务器。服务器会返回一个命令行界面,你可以在这里执行各种服务器操作。
值得注意的是,为了提高服务器的安全性,建议使用SSH密钥认证方式登录服务器。使用SSH密钥认证可以免去每次输入密码,并且提供更高的安全性。以下是使用SSH密钥认证的步骤:
-
生成SSH密钥对:在本地电脑上生成SSH密钥对。在命令行中输入"ssh-keygen",然后按照提示操作。生成的密钥对包括公钥(public key)和私钥(private key)。
-
将公钥上传到服务器:将生成的公钥上传到目标服务器。可以使用SSH工具提供的命令行工具,如"ssh-copy-id",将公钥复制到服务器上。
-
配置服务器接受密钥认证:在服务器上,打开SSH配置文件(一般在/etc/ssh/sshd_config),确保启用SSH密钥认证。找到"PubkeyAuthentication"和"AuthorizedKeysFile"两行,确保它们的值为"yes"和"~/.ssh/authorized_keys"。如果没有这两行,则手动添加。
-
登录服务器:重启SSH服务,然后使用私钥登录服务器。在命令行中输入"ssh -i privateKeyFile user@serverIP",其中privateKeyFile是私钥文件的路径,user是登录用户名,serverIP是服务器的IP地址。
通过以上步骤,你就可以使用SSH工具登录服务器了。无论使用密码登录还是SSH密钥登录,使用SSH工具登录服务器都是一种安全可靠的远程连接方式。
1年前 -
-
使用SSH(Secure Shell)工具可以安全地远程登录服务器。下面是使用SSH登录服务器的步骤:
-
确保本地机器上已经安装了SSH客户端。大多数操作系统都自带了SSH客户端,例如在Linux和Mac上,可以直接通过终端使用SSH。在Windows上,可以使用PuTTY等第三方工具。
-
获取服务器的IP地址和登录凭据,包括用户名和密码。如果没有密码登录方式,还需要获取私钥文件。
-
打开终端(Windows用户可以打开PuTTY)。
-
在终端中输入以下命令,以登录到服务器:
ssh username@server_ip_address其中,
username是服务器上的用户名,server_ip_address是服务器的IP地址。如果使用非默认端口,可以使用-p参数来指定端口号:ssh -p port_number username@server_ip_address-
如果是第一次连接该服务器,会弹出一个确认主机的指纹的提示。输入
yes确认连接。 -
如果使用密码登录,系统会提示输入密码。输入密码时,不会显示任何输入信息。直接输入密码并按下Enter键即可。
-
如果使用私钥登录,需要将私钥文件导入SSH客户端。在终端中输入以下命令:
ssh -i path_to_private_key_file username@server_ip_address其中,
path_to_private_key_file是私钥文件的路径。- 连接成功后,就可以在终端中执行各种命令,与在服务器上直接操作一样。
以上就是使用SSH工具登录服务器的基本步骤。记得在登录完成后及时退出,并确保服务器的登录凭据(密码或私钥文件)的安全性。
1年前 -
-
使用SSH(Secure Shell)工具可以实现远程登录服务器,进行命令行操作。本文将介绍如何使用SSH工具登录服务器的详细步骤和操作流程。
- 安装SSH工具
首先,确保您的计算机上已安装SSH客户端软件。在大多数操作系统中,例如Linux、macOS和Windows 10(通过PowerShell),都预装了SSH客户端。如果您的系统没有预装SSH客户端,可以通过以下方式安装:
- Windows 10:在Microsoft Store中搜索并安装“OpenSSH Client”
- macOS:通过Homebrew包管理器安装OpenSSH,运行命令:
brew install openssh - Linux:运行适用于您的Linux发行版的包管理器命令进行安装,例如Debian/Ubuntu:
apt-get install openssh-client;Red Hat/Fedora:dnf install openssh-clients
- 获取服务器的IP地址和登录凭证
在使用SSH登录服务器前,需要获取服务器的IP地址和登录凭证:
- IP地址:服务器的公有IP地址或内部地址,可通过服务器托管平台提供的控制台或API获取。
- 用户名和密码:您在服务器上创建的用户账号和相应的密码,用于身份验证。
- 打开终端或命令提示符
在Windows上,打开PowerShell或命令提示符;在macOS和Linux上,打开终端。
- 连接服务器
在终端或命令提示符中输入以下命令来连接服务器:
ssh username@server_ip将
username替换为您在服务器上创建的用户名,将server_ip替换为服务器的IP地址。按下回车键后,将提示您输入密码。如果您使用的是SSH密钥进行身份验证,可以使用以下命令连接服务器:
ssh -i path/to/private_key username@server_ippath/to/private_key应替换为您的SSH私钥文件的路径。- 密码/密钥验证
在上一步中输入用户名和密码或私钥之后,SSH客户端将验证您的凭证。如果密码或私钥正确,您将成功登录服务器。
- 远程操作服务器
成功登录服务器后,您便可以在终端或命令提示符中执行命令。您可以在服务器上执行各种操作,例如运行命令、编辑文件、安装软件等。
- 断开SSH连接
完成操作后,您可以使用以下命令断开SSH连接:
exit或使用快捷键
Ctrl + D。需要注意的是,SSH连接是基于安全的加密通道,但仍然需要保护服务器的登录凭证,如用户名和密码、私钥等。建议采取以下措施来增强服务器的安全性:
- 使用强密码:创建一个复杂的密码,并定期更换。
- 配置SSH密钥:生成并使用SSH密钥对进行身份验证,而不是使用密码。
- 防火墙设置:只允许从特定IP地址或IP地址范围连接到服务器上的SSH端口。
总结
通过使用SSH工具,您可以轻松地远程登录服务器,并在命令行中执行各种操作。请确保在使用SSH连接时保持服务器的安全性,并采取适当的安全措施来保护登录凭证。
1年前